Governor’s Conference on Community
Service ServeNebraska is proud to serve as lead sponsor of the Governor's Conference on Community Service. The 2008 Conference was held March 31 & April 1 in Omaha.
This event unites Nebraskans and provides insightful practical guidance through keynote addresses from distinguished leaders and sessions conducted by noted professionals in the fields of management, volunteer mobilization, public relations, and disaster preparedness. Look below to learn more.
